Arkansas Statutes

§ 17-92-507 — Maximum Allowable Cost Lists - Definitions

Arkansas·Title 17
(a)As used in this section:
(1)(A) "Maximum Allowable Cost List" means a listing of drugs or other methodology used by a pharmacy benefits manager, directly or indirectly, setting the maximum allowable payment to a pharmacy or pharmacist for a generic drug, brand-name drug, biologic product, or other prescription drug.
(B)"Maximum Allowable Cost List" includes without limitation:
(i)Average acquisition cost, including national average drug acquisition cost;
(ii)Average manufacturer price;
(iii)Average wholesale price;
(iv)Brand effective rate or generic effective rate;
(v)Discount indexing;
(vi)Federal upper limits;

Legislative History

Amended by Act 2019, No. 994,§ 5, eff. 7/24/2019. Amended by Act 2019, No. 994,§ 4, eff. 7/24/2019. Amended by Act 2019, No. 994,§ 3, eff. 7/24/2019. Amended by Act 2019, No. 994,§ 2, eff. 7/24/2019. Amended by Act 2019, No. 994,§ 1, eff. 7/24/2019. Amended by Act 2018EX2, No. 3,§ 3, eff. 3/19/2018. Amended by Act 2018EX2, No. 1,§ 3, eff. 3/15/2018. Amended by Act 2015, No. 900,§ 1, eff. 7/22/2015. Added by Act 2013, No. 1194,§ 1, eff. 8/16/2013.
